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
679381 66301 61120770 822211
083 37508897129 3135168310
083 37508897129 3135168310
0397 29495 9768461
All about undefined
Interested in learning more?
083 37508897129 3135168310
0397 29495 9768461
See more
35118915 275 22459427265
81815 4139 52628 534685
See more
7118 426068 0595
397935640 2095 668 91 950402712
See more